> For browsers I
> need to configure the proxy (IP.: 192.168.11.222, Port 3128) and
> upon connecting I have to enter my domain user credentials
> (ourcompanydomain\myusername, mypassword) .
[...]
> How can I bring SVN to authenticate me correctly to the firewall?

Sounds like a squid which is required to use NTLM authentication by
the clients, which Subversion doesn't seem to understand itself. If
it's all for tests anyway, try to reconfigure the proxy to accept
basic authentication.
